Noctua Linnaeus, 1758
Phalaena pronuba Linnaeus, 1758
= Noctuella Rafinesque, 1815: 129 (Proposed as an objective replacement name for Noctua Fabricius, an incorrect authorship)
= Nyctemia Rafinesque, 1815 (Rafinesque associated this generic name with Noctua but gave neither description, indication nor included species)
= Triphaena Ochsenheimer, 1816: 69 (Phalaena pronuba Linnaeus, 1758: 512). Triphaena is a junior objective synonym of Noctua Linnaeus, 1758.
= Tryphaena Meigen, 1832: 78 (An unjustified emendation of Triphaena Ochsenheimer, 1816)
= Lampra Hübner, [1821] 1816: 221 (Phalaena fimbriata Schreber, 1759: 13)
= Euschesis Hübner, [1821]: 221 (TS: Noctua janthina [Denis & Schiffermüller], 1775: 78)
= Xanthoptera Sodoffsky, 1837: 86 (unnecessarily proposed as an objective replacement name for Triphaena Ochsenheimer, 1816).
= Paranoctua Beck, Kobes & Ahola, 1993: 231 (TS: Noctua comes Hübner, [1813]: pl. 111)
= Latanoctua Beck, Kobes & Ahola, 1993: 231 (TS: Phalaena orbona Hufnagel, 1766: 304)
= Internoctua Beck, Kobes & Ahola, 1993: 233 (TS: Noctua interjecta Hübner, [1803]: pl. 23)
= Carvalhoia Beck, 1999: 691 (TS: Sineugraphe carvalhoi Pinker, 1983: 13, f.1)
